Experimental Laboratory Research of Separation Intensity of Onion Set Heaps on Rod Elevator

Authors : A.V. Sibirev, A.G. Aksenov and M.A. Mosyakov

Abstract: The existing machinery for harvesting root crop and onions do not ensure high quality separation of root crop heaps which causes violation of the agroengineering standards during their harvest. To improve the quality of root crop separation, new solutions must be found, namely, increasing the separation completeness and reduction of damage. This study presents a laboratory equipment design that can determine intensity of separation of onion set trashed heap on a rod elevator. The study describes the research method and the experimental research results for onion set heap separation on a rod elevator. It shows the results of experimental research for a rod elevator in order to determine the intensity of onion set heap separation which can be used as input data for designing secondary separation equipment. It was found that the maximum intensity of onion set heap separation is 600 kg/sec with obtained optimum values of the considered factors: onion set heap feed = 24.8, ..., 28.8 kg/sec and the traveling speed of a rod elevator of 1.58, ..., 1.76 m/sec. The obtained experimental data will ensure designs of secondary separation machinery for onion set harvest both for the first and the second harvest stages and the high quality of the separation technical process.
